Senior Fund Accountant
A high-growth venture capital firm is seeking a Senior Fund Accountant to join its expanding finance team. This role will be central to the firm's fund operations and will offer meaningful exposure to investments, fund reporting, investor activity, and the broader business. The ideal candidate brings strong fund accounting fundamentals, enjoys digging into details, and is excited by the pace and variety of a growing investment platform.
You will work closely with internal leadership, the investment team, and outside service providers, while helping improve the processes that support the firm's continued growth.
What You'll Own
- Review fund administrator work across quarterly closes, NAVs, capital account statements, financial reporting, and supporting schedules.
- Track and account for investment activity, including new investments, follow-on investments, exits, valuation adjustments, interest, dividends, and fund expenses.
- Support capital calls, distributions, investor transfers, subscription activity, and related communications.
- Prepare and maintain schedules for cash, investments, management fees, organizational expenses, carried interest, and other fund-level activity.
- Assist with quarterly and annual financial statement preparation, audit coordination, and responses to auditor requests.
- Partner with internal teams and external providers on fund launches, investment closings, valuation processes, and other fund-related transactions.
- Help maintain accurate investor records, fund documentation, and reporting calendars.
- Support tax reporting processes and coordinate with outside tax advisors on K-1s and other investor deliverables.
- Identify ways to improve reporting, documentation, and workflows as the firm scales.
